The cost of living difference between Manhasset Hills, NY and Vernon, NY is dramatic. Vernon is 198.8% cheaper than Manhasset Hills, a gap that translates to thousands of dollars per year in household expenses. Manhasset Hills has a cost index of 224 while Vernon sits at 75, making this one of the more striking comparisons on our site. Relocating between these cities would require a serious reassessment of budget and lifestyle expectations.

On the housing front, median rent in Manhasset Hills is $3,213/month compared to $941/month in Vernon — a 241%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Vernon is more affordable at $169,300 median vs $1,059,800.

Median household income in Manhasset Hills is $192,198 compared to $62,031 in Vernon (+209.8%). While Manhasset Hills is more expensive, its higher salaries more than compensate — residents there may actually end up with more disposable income. Looking at affordability, residents of Manhasset Hills spend roughly 20.1% of their income on rent, more than the 18.2% in Vernon.
